Over the last 30 years, Tracy Goodwin has had the honor of transforming the lives of hundreds of 7 figure entrepreneurs, executives, business professionals, and celebrities simply by shifting sounds that are sending the wrong message out of their voice. Tracy's interest in how voices are subconsciously perceived and the effect that can have on a person's life and success started when she was a child. She was raised in a family where children were to be seen and not heard. She wasn't really allowed to speak. But, in spite of that, she started winning speaking awards when she was 12 years old. It was the one platform to use her voice and she thrived in that space. She went on to be an award-winning actor and director. In her freshman year of college as she was studying acting, she had a horrific event happen on stage, and in an instant, her voice changed. It was that moment that set the real stage for the work she does today, Psychology of the Voice. The Psychology of the Voice transforms her client's voices and lives because she goes after the drivers that are in their minds and the stories they are telling. It's those drivers that put those bad voice habits into place.
